For me, stepping onto the mat is about drawing a line between self and reality—a space where I can reconnect, reflect, and explore the artistry of the body. My yoga journey began in my teens, after ending 12 years of playing basketball. It has become a tool for deepening my understanding of movement and the body’s intricate systems. In a world that constantly tests our ability to respond, yoga remains my anchor for a more grounded and mindful response.

Born and raised in Texas, I completed my first 200-hour RYS teacher training, which shaped my approach to guiding others. My teaching centers on the breath—training the mind to send the right signals to our organs, cells, and muscles for optimal movement and balance. Breath guides movement, creating space and a practice that is both intentional and transformative.

I specialize in Vinyasa, Core Power, and Yin Yoga. While each style offers a distinct experience, they all cultivate resilience—physically and mentally. Core Power builds strength and challenges endurance, as a result of discovering new limits. Vinyasa flows with breath, creating rhythm and fluidity. Yin, though still demanding in its own way, invites deep relaxation and surrender. No matter the style, the breath remains at the heart of the practice, shaping movement and stillness.
